What Makes Respect Process Unique?
Respect Process stands out due to its distinctive blackletter origins combined with a modern twist that leans into the boldness of tattoo-inspired typography. Blackletter fonts traditionally have a calligraphic, ornate feel, but Respect Process transforms this by adding sharp angles, heavy strokes, and a raw energy reminiscent of street art and subcultural expression. The result is a font that feels both classic and contemporary, making it versatile across various creative applications.
Design Characteristics of Respect Process
- Strong Visual Presence: With its thick, dark letterforms, Respect Process commands attention. It’s ideal for designs where you want to convey strength, rebellion, or a deep sense of identity.
- Tattoo-Inspired Style: The font emulates the look of hand-drawn tattoos, giving it an authentic, unpolished vibe that resonates with audiences seeking individuality and grit.
- Blackletter Roots: Drawing from traditional Gothic lettering, Respect Process retains the elegance of blackletter while infusing it with modern edge.
- Readability in Context: While it may not be suitable for body text, the font excels in headlines, titles, and short phrases where visual impact is key.

Considerations When Using Respect Process
While Respect Process is undeniably impactful, there are some important considerations to keep in mind when using it in your designs:
- Use Sparingly: Due to its intensity, overuse can overwhelm viewers. Limit it to headlines, logos, or short taglines to preserve its effectiveness.
- Pair Thoughtfully: Complement the font with simpler, more readable typefaces for supporting text. This ensures a balanced composition and enhances overall readability.
- Understand Your Audience: The font’s edgy, tattoo-style appearance may not suit every demographic. Consider whether your target audience would appreciate or connect with this aesthetic.
- Test in Different Formats: Before finalizing a design, test the font across various mediums and sizes. How it looks on a large billboard versus a small wristband can vary significantly.

Technical Tips for Optimal Use
To get the best results when working with Respect Process, consider the following technical advice:
- Ensure proper anti-aliasing settings when rendering the font digitally to avoid jagged edges.
- Use vector-based software like Adobe Illustrator for scalability and precision in print and digital outputs.
- Explore variations or stylized versions if available to add depth and dimension to your designs.
- Be mindful of background colors and images. High contrast is necessary for the font to remain legible and visually striking.
